Making informed design choices across product
The RGD Accessibility Handbook is an excellent resource for all designers to expand their knowledge.
Covering graphic design and digital media fundamentals, it goes into specific detail beyond typical standards of practice that may be limited to colour contrast and basic readability standards.

The version of the handbook referenced here is version 2.1.0 from September 28, 2021. The latest version of the handbook is available at rgd.ca.
Narrowing the scope of this resource to product, we would recommend focusing on the following chapters and pages:
- Design Fundamentals (Pages 9-18)
- Design for Outliers (Pages 10-12)
- Language Usage (Pages 13-14)
- Colour Usage (Pages 15-18)
- Typography (Pages 19-32)
- Typographic Accessibility (Page 20)
- Typeface Selection (Pages 21-26)
- Typesetting (Pages 27-32)
- Digital Media (Pages 33-66)
- Digital Accessibility (Pages 34-35)
- Semantic Structure (Page 36)
- Non-text Content (Pages 37-40)
- Principles of Web Accessibility (Pages 41-42)
- Practice of Web Accessibility (Pages 43-55)
- Testing for Web Accessibility (Pages 56-59)
- Office Documents (Pages 60-61)
- Accessible PDFs (Pages 62-66)
- Tools (Pages 83-84)
Let’s explore these in more detail as a primer for the RGD Accessibility PDF.
